Date:1971

Description:Children’s health was often badly affected by the cold, damp spaces in which they lived. Bronchitis, asthma, and influenza were rife. Illness, and a lack of sleep caused by overcrowding, meant that children missed school and their education suffered. SHELTER used Hedges’ photographs to reveal the impact of poor housing on vulnerable children.
